    Core Responsibilities

    • Con Edison, a multibillion-dollar energy utility, is leading the clean energy transition in New York City and Westchester County. We are investing hundreds of millions of dollars annually to integrate distributed resources into our electric and gas systems, support electric vehicle charging infrastructure, and scale adoption of energy efficiency and clean heating technologies across our customers.
    • This is a great role to demonstrate your ability to drive results, apply cross-disciplinary skills to the clean energy space, collaborate closely with diverse teams, meaningfully support customers, and gain firsthand experience with the clean energy transition
    • The Compliance Section Manager will work to prevent, detect and mitigate regulatory, financial, compliance and reputation risks in Distributed Resource Integration (DRI). The individual will ensure that the department adheres to best practices, Company policies and procedures, and regulatory rules and requirements in all aspects and levels of our business, as well as provide guidance on compliance matters.
    • The Compliance Section Manager will develop, implement and manage the department's compliance program. This includes, without limitation, conducting risk assessments, developing risk logs, developing appropriate policies and procedures, CEO certification oversight and engaging in monitoring and training activities to enforce the objectives of the program.
    • Additionally, the Compliance Section Manager will monitor continuously for new or amended laws and rules and regulations that may impact the program. The individual will provide regular reports on the effectiveness of the department's compliance measures, advise leadership of any actions or changes that should be implemented, and work to implement necessary changes. The Compliance Section Manager will also develop, coordinate and schedule required compliance trainings for department employees and strengthen the department's culture of compliance.
    • Oversee compliance activity for a portfolio of DRI programs and capital projects
    • Promote a strong code of ethics and integrity within the department's operations
    • Establish policies and procedures that ensures compliance-focused knowledge of department practices associated with program activity, including by existing audit results, required disclosures, and conducting appropriate risk assessments
    • Responsible for conducting the yearly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) fraud risk assessment
    • Conduct independent testing and prepares risk logs and reports on risk findings based on best practices, Company policies and regulatory requirements
    • Design and implement controls, policies and procedures, action plans and mitigation strategies to address department risks, including policies, procedures, and training programs
    • Track the implementation of recommendations from audits and internal reviews and monitors activities to ensure continuous progress
    • Communicate the department's compliance activities to department leadership and employees
    • Consult with department personnel, including program managers, to recommend and assist with changes to policies and procedures based on risk assessments, monitoring and audit findings
    • Actively lead business initiatives while advising and assisting the business on change initiatives
    • Lead the departments responses to regulatory examinations, audits, and inquiries
    • Prepare presentations and other compliance training materials for department trainings
    • Review and update compliance policies on an annual basis and based on risk assessments, reviews and audits of activities
    • Write department policies and procedures for employees to follow and serves as the main point of contact
    • Identify procedural improvements in high volume or risk areas and shares findings and participates in finding solutions
    • Carry out new ideas and designs to enhance processes, oversight, and tools
    • Regularly interact with all team members of the department and uses relationship skills to influence and achieve compliance objectives
    • Keep current on best industry practices and company and regulatory policies
    • Perform other related duties as assigned and required
